Output 895f8926fafc39d05d566d82ff387586288f163e7098b0f5b15ae3a8e53f3047:1

value
11403722
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4353d3c0e9b3876e14fb41fc8de415af73437fe8 OP_EQUAL
address
ME39vhLBzZdqCk1Amki269jcm3AZBpZ9KF
transaction
895f8926fafc39d05d566d82ff387586288f163e7098b0f5b15ae3a8e53f3047
spent
true